Job description

Reports to:  Building Principal
Education and Experience:


  • Minimum requirement of 60 hours of college
  • Minimum requirement of Missouri Substitute Certification, or the ability to meet the requirements to become certified
  • Educational training and/or PK-12 Experience is preferred
  • Strong technology skills, required
  • Knowledge of the use of the Internet for research purposes, preferred
  • Knowledge and experience with Google Suite and other computer applications, preferred
  • Experience with and/or knowledge and understanding of best practices in instruction, preferred.


 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following:

  • Maintains confidentiality of information gained through the performance and location of the position
  • Plans, prepares, and develops various teaching aids
  • Creates learning materials geared to student's ability and interest
  • Presents subject matter to students, utilizing variety of methods and techniques
  • May prepare, administer, and grade examinations as directed by the teacher
  • Assists students, individually or in groups, with lesson assignments to present or reinforce learning concepts
  • Maintains discipline
  • May confer with parents on progress of students as directed by the supervisor
  • Supervises students during class and learning activities, as assigned
  • Supervision of students during lunch and/or recess, as assigned
  • Takes all reasonable precautions to protect students, equipment, materials, and facilities
  • Complies with policy, procedures, regulations, and law
  • Assists students, individually or in groups, with lesson assignments to present or reinforce learning concepts.
  • Works with high school and alternative programming.
  • Other duties and tasks as assigned
